Sadly when the other half took the RS4 out last week she forward parked it into a bay that had a very high curb!

The oil cooler splitter has 'split', it must have loosened the fittings for the drivers side lower bumper grill (have no idea of the proper name of that - the grill that he fog lights sit in) as that seems to have completely disappeared. Any idea of a replacement price? Have check the salvage/breakers on ebay and not really surprisingly they all seem to be front damaged.

I'm sure the entire front bumper is out of alignment now too, its drooping even lower than it did before, and isn't flush with the bottom of the headlights :(

I might change the fogs at the same time, one is cracked and the other has a lot of dampness in it that just wont budge.
